跳轉到主要內容
本節說明語言相關物件的所有變更。這些變更可能需要修改您應用程式的原始碼。
  • 使用者字典的格式已變更。使用 ILanguageDatabase::OpenExistingDictionary 方法開啟時,會將在舊版 ABBYY FineReader Engine 或 ABBYY FineReader 中建立的字典轉換為新格式。
  • 可為所有語言建立使用者字典,包括中文、日文和韓文。

已移除

請改用方法。請注意,LanguageDatabase 物件仍提供 CreateTextLanguage 方法,但此方法與已移除的方法語義不同。

輸入參數型別已變更

此方法接受一個 string 作為輸入參數,其中包含以逗號分隔的語言清單,並依此建立新語言。此方法提供先前 CreateTextLanguage 方法的所有功能。

已移除

請改用方法。此方法會建立新的 BaseLanguage 物件,並將其加入集合中。

已重新命名

這些方法的新名稱為,。所有集合的方法名稱都已統一。

已重新命名

此方法的新名稱為Language 一詞是多餘的。 如果找不到具有指定名稱的預先定義語言,此方法會回傳 null。


常數值已變更

下列常數的值已變更:LI_Irish, LI_Hawaiian, LI_Latin, LI_Welsh, LI_Frisian, LI_Galician, LI_Guarani, LI_Papiamento, LI_Quechua, LI_Somali, LI_Tajik, LI_Turkmen, LI_Wolof, LI_Yakut, LI_Hausa。

這些常數已調整為符合 Win32 標準語言識別碼 (資料型別 LANGID) 。在先前版本的 FineReader Engine 發行時,這些語言的標準識別碼尚不存在。待 Microsoft 定義這些識別碼後,它們自然與 ABBYY 定義的常數不同,因此必須進行這項變更。

已移除

請改用方法。此方法會建立新的 DictionaryDescription 物件,並將其加入集合中。

已重新命名

這些方法的新名稱為,。所有集合的方法名稱都已統一。


已重新命名

此物件的新名稱為。根據新的命名慣例,暫時性集合的名稱會帶有 Collection 後綴,而此物件為唯讀集合

此物件的 CopyFromInsert RemoveRemoveAll 方法已不再受支援。由於此集合為唯讀的,這些方法在此集合中並無實際用途。

已移除

此屬性已不再受支援。無法取得父 Dictionary 物件的參照。